Avoid the prepend/append anti-sample Once your quantity of transactions is likely to lead to throttling through the storage services when you entry a hot partition. Connected designs and guidance
Take into consideration the next points when deciding ways to apply this pattern: When your total data collection will not suit into an individual entity (an entity might have as much as 252 Homes), use another knowledge retailer for instance a blob.
Although not like in a very relational database, the schema-much less mother nature in the Table provider ensures that a assets needn't contain the exact same facts variety on each entity. To retailer sophisticated information forms in only one assets, it's essential to utilize a serialized structure which include JSON or XML. To learn more with regards to the table company for example supported information forms, supported date ranges, naming rules, and measurement constraints, see Comprehending the Table Support Details Design.
Use this pattern when you want to avoid exceeding the partition scalability boundaries if you are doing entity lookups utilizing the different RowKey values. Similar patterns and steering
For example this method, assume there is a necessity to be able to archive previous staff entities. Aged staff entities are almost never queried and should be excluded from any things to do that take care of existing staff members. To implement this need you shop Energetic workers in the Current table and aged staff within the Archive table. Archiving an staff requires you to definitely delete the entity from The existing table and add the entity to your Archive table, but you cannot use an EGT to perform these two operations.
Offering a comfortable and comfortable atmosphere, the Sunhaven two Seater Outdoor Sofa will simply be the standout element of any outdoor location. Proudly Australian designed with reticulated foams, this sofa feels just as amazing as it you can try this out seems to be.
It may be highly-priced to keep up consistency if you might want to update Section facts (This is able to demand you to update all the staff in the Office).
As you will note, your choice of PartitionKey and RowKey is basic to very good table style. Each and every entity saved in a table must have a novel combination of PartitionKey and RowKey. As with keys inside of a relational databases table, the PartitionKey and RowKey values are indexed to create a clustered index that permits rapid glimpse-ups; even so, the Table assistance would not make any secondary indexes so they are the one two indexed Qualities (some of the styles described later present ways to work all over this obvious limitation).
If This can be the circumstance, you'll want to contemplate an ultimately dependable solution (solution #1 or alternative #three) that makes use of queues to manage the update requests and lets you store your index entities inside of dig this a different partition from the employee entities. Possibility #two in this Resolution assumes that you want to search for by previous name within a Office: for example, you need to retrieve a listing of employees with a last identify Jones in the Profits Office. If you'd like to manage to lookup all the workers with A final title Jones across the complete Firm, use possibly possibility see #1 or alternative #3.
Consider the subsequent factors when selecting ways to carry out this pattern: Does the alternative crucial framework that avoids building sizzling partitions on inserts see post competently aid the queries your consumer application will make?
the selection of partitions serviced by that node onto different nodes; when traffic subsides, the services can merge
Sure, your why not try this out membership will vehicle-renew renew after your absolutely free trial and after your 1 year subscription has ended so you don't have any assistance interruption.
Observe that with this tactic you could decide to copy some details (which include initial identify and final identify) in the new entity to allow you to retrieve your data with an individual ask for.
The way you choose between these selections, and which of the advantages and drawbacks are most important, relies on your distinct software scenarios. By way of example, how frequently do you modify Division entities; do all of your staff queries need to have the additional departmental information and facts; how close are you currently on the scalability restrictions in your partitions or your storage account? Just one-to-a person interactions